I wonder if I'm doing this right?

Hiya,

 I just started play a few days ago and chose the force as my first character. I played the Gamecube version of PSO a long time ago when the Force was more of a buff/heal bot in most cases. Playing it now, so much has changed. One of my questions is regarding the elements on the weapons; should I try and set up pallets that match the weapons elemental damage or the Tech Pwr? Another question follows spell range. When playing as a healer/buff bot, I remember Resta/Diband having a pretty far range when buffing groups. Now it seems that I have to be standing right on top of any party member for them to get the benefit. My Force attendant on my Ranger can do a better job of maintaining group buffs and heals. 
 Any advice is appreciated, thanks in advance.
